Output 21cb84dbfeba8ebed06ad89ccfed76d134f4bdc5b1ffbd352400a7e6cf1a2bbc:0

value
7049920
script pubkey
OP_0 OP_PUSHBYTES_20 cf3977391cc98d281938b694150749891c46d348
address
bc1qeuuhwwguexxjsxfck62p2p6f3ywyd56gwdsz8x
transaction
21cb84dbfeba8ebed06ad89ccfed76d134f4bdc5b1ffbd352400a7e6cf1a2bbc
confirmations
161555
spent
true